Choosing the right tools for your **Kubernetes** security strategy can be tricky, but it's essential for building a robust and effective security posture. Start by assessing your needs. Consider your specific risks, your team’s skills, and your budget. Then, look for tools that can integrate with your existing infrastructure. This integration will make it easier to manage and monitor your **Kubernetes** environment. Also, focus on tools that provide automation. Automation reduces the manual effort needed to manage security, saving time and reducing the risk of human error. Think about the level of visibility and reporting the tool offers. Tools that provide detailed logs and reports help with troubleshooting and compliance. For vulnerability scanning, look for tools that support scanning both container images and your Kubernetes configuration. For admission controllers, choose a tool that allows you to enforce custom security policies. For network security, look for a tool that supports flexible network policies and integrates with your existing networking infrastructure. Consider tools that have a good community support and documentation. Tools with strong communities are more likely to have regular updates and support. For example, if you're already using a specific cloud provider, check their security offerings, which often integrate seamlessly with **Kubernetes**. By carefully selecting and integrating the right tools, you can significantly enhance the security of your Kubernetes environment. Always remember, the best security strategy is multi-layered, combining several tools and practices.

**Step 4: Advanced Diagnostics**. When basic troubleshooting doesn't work, it's time to dig deeper. Use your operating system's built-in diagnostic tools. Windows, for instance, has tools like the System File Checker (SFC) and the Disk Check utility. Run these to identify and repair corrupted system files or bad sectors on your hard drive. If you suspect hardware issues, run a hardware diagnostic test. Most computer manufacturers offer diagnostic tools on their websites or as part of their system's boot process. If the diagnostic tests are showing errors, consider replacing the faulty hardware. Performing these checks can lead you to the underlying issues and allow you to fix them.
